‘UK Needs To Take Notes’: British YouTuber Amazed By Getting Food Delivered On His Train in India

British YouTuber George Buckley was amazed after receiving a food delivery on an Indian train, calling the experience impressive and saying, “The UK needs to take notes” in his viral video.

In a delightful cultural crossover, British YouTuber George Buckley recently shared his surprise and excitement at receiving a food delivery while travelling on a train in India. The experience, which he documented in a video posted on Instagram, has since captured the attention of social media users across platforms.

George was en route to Varanasi when he received his meal during a brief halt at Kanpur Central railway station. “I am getting food delivered on a train in India. If you don’t believe me, just hold on,” he says in the video, his astonishment clearly visible.

The clip begins with the overlay text, “Food delivery to a train!” and shows George waiting inside his AC first-class coach. He explained that he had placed his order two hours in advance using the food delivery app Zomato and positioned himself near the coach door during the train’s five-minute stop at Kanpur Central.

The order included a sandwich and a milkshake, and George shared the price he paid in the video. Moments later, a delivery agent arrived and handed over the meal directly to his seat. Before parting ways, the delivery agent even took a selfie with George — a gesture that added a personal touch to the entire experience.

Enjoying his food alongside an Indian co-passenger who assisted him through the process, George expressed his gratitude in the caption: “The UK needs to take notes.” He also wrote, “It was a pleasure meeting you, bro,” referring to the helpful fellow passenger.

Users Reaction To The Viral Video

The video quickly gained traction online, with many social media users chiming in with their own reactions and appreciation for India’s growing tech-enabled railway services. George’s experience not only showcased the convenience of train food delivery in India but also highlighted the warmth and helpfulness of fellow travellers.

One of the users said, "Mad isnt it. I got a dominos delivered to my bed on a train there." Another user said, "That would never work in the UK .. the food company would go bust with all the delays,cancellations and bus replacements!"

"The Uk snacks/ meal variety for train travellers needs to amp up. I remember only Spar or 7 eleven food that is sometimes so monotonous.. i think if they start selling hot pasties on trains that would be an amazing English snack on the go!
we even get vada pau on trains in India. If you travel by inter city trains, you will get amazing snacks!! We also have a coupe coach that serves different meals. So yea.. try it out," said a third one.
